Rimapere Sauvignon Blanc 2022
Tasting Note: This is a remarkably refreshing white that displays purity of fruits, elegance and truly reflects its origins. A delightfully fruit-driven wine exuberating aromatic notes of passionfruit, guava, green apples & citrus, while on the palate, burstful of flavors with minerality and lemon zest. Clean, bright and persistentĀ finishing.

Alain Geoffroy Chablis 2022
- GRAPE VARIETY : Chardonnay 100 %
- AGE OF THE VINEYARD : 20 to 40 years
- GEOLOGY : Kimmeridgian limestone
- EXPOSURE : South-East
- WINE-MAKING PROCESS : Traditional in temperature-controlled tanks
- MATURING : In temperature-controlled tanks

THE ARTIST
Some of you may not be aware that the world lost George Rodrigue on December 14, 2013. He was 69 years old. George, and his wife Wendy, have been dear friends of ours since 2005 when we initially commissioned George to paint a "blue dog" for our 2006 Amuse Bouche release. A native of Louisiana, George launched his painting career in the 1960s. He was not only a magnificent artist; George was a true community leader, philanthropist and advocate of arts education, inspiring a new generation of artists through the George Rodrigue Foundation of the Arts. Our hearts are heavy with George's absence. Guillaume Gonnet Le Reveur Cotes Rhone Blanc 2022
Viticulture: The vineyards are composed of light clay and sandy soils with vines grown on terraces. The vines are around 40 to 50 years old and are on a North facing slope and planted at 4000 vines per Ha. Handpicked grapes.
Winemaking: 100% de-stemmed, with a 15 to 20 day fermentation and maceration in stainless steel with natural yeasts. No malolactic fermentation. 12 months ageing in stainless steel.
Nose: Grapefruit, apricot, peach, citrus aromas, white floral notes; A highly expressive and complex nose.
Palate: Nice acidity and minerality in the mouth.
Finish: A lovely saltiness at the end of the pallet.
Food Pairing:Ā Seafood, chicken, rabbit, fresh cheese.
